Birch Tree Pruning in Pottstown, PA
Birch tree p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ping birch trees to promote healthy growth, improve appearance, and maintain safety on residential properties. This service typically covers tasks such as removing dead or diseased branches, reducing the size of overgrown limbs, and shaping the canopy to prevent potential hazards. Homeowners often request this service to enhance their landscape’s aesthetics, prevent limbs from interfering with structures or power lines, and support the overall health of their birch trees.
Before requesting birch tree pruning, property owners should consider the current condition of their trees, including any signs of disease or damage. It is also helpful to understand the desired outcome, whether it’s a more natural look or a specific shape, and to be aware of any local regulations or guidelines related to tree trimming. Proper pruning can improve tree vitality and safety, making it a valuable part of ongoing landscape maintenance.

Common Birch Tree Pruning Jobs
Tree pruning - removes dead or diseased branches to promote healthy growth.
Structural pruning - shapes the tree to improve stability and appearance.
Thinning - reduces density to allow more light and air circulation.
Crown reduction - decreases the size of the canopy to prevent overgrowth.
Form pruning - maintains the natural shape and aesthetic of the tree.
Safety pruning - eliminates hazards from broken or weak branches near property.
Birch Tree Pruning Questions
Why is tree pruning important for birch trees? Proper pruning maintains tree health, improves appearance, and reduces the risk of falling branches.
When is the best time to prune a birch tree? The ideal time is during late winter or early spring before new growth begins.
What methods are used for pruning birch trees? Techniques include thinning, heading, and crown reduction to shape and remove damaged or diseased branches.
Are there signs that indicate a birch tree needs pruning? Yes, signs include dead or broken branches, overcrowding, or branches that interfere with structures or power lines.
